Repurposing Riluzole for Cancer-Related Cognitive Impairment: A Pilot Trial

This is a phase 2a, randomized, double-blinded, placebo-controlled pilot clinical trial determining the impact of riluzole therapy on circulating brain derived neuropathic factor (BDNF) levels of cancer survivors with cancer related cognitive impairment.

Key Eligibility Criteria

  • Female and male patients diagnosed with one of the following:
  • Breast cancer exposed to treatment including chemotherapy, radiotherapy, surgery and/or other breast cancer interventions
  • Non-breast cancer patients exposed to anthracyclines- or platinum-containing chemotherapy within the past 3 years
  • Non-breast cancer patients exposed to other anticancer therapies within the past 3 years
